Dangote Refinery Begins Nationwide Fuel Distribution Through Its Trucks Today

The Clansman
Last updated: September 15, 2025 4:41 pm
The Clansman
Share
SHARE

Dangote Refinery and Petrochemicals has begun free delivery of fuel to filling stations nationwide, starting with Lagos, the South-West, Abuja, Kwara, Delta, Rivers, and Edo States. The 650,000-bpd refinery launched the distribution on Monday after earlier announcing a reduction in petrol pump price to N841 per litre.

According to Tribune Online, Dangote Group spokesperson Anthony Chiejina stated that the initiative is aimed at easing the financial burden on Nigerians by offering fuel at lower prices. He explained that the free fuel distribution commenced with the highlighted states, with petrol now retailing at N841 per litre in Lagos and the South-West, and N851 per litre in Abuja, Edo, Kwara, Rivers, and Delta. The price adjustment is expected to stimulate economic activity while offering consumers relief.

The refinery has already deployed over 1,000 trucks to support the programme, with additional states set to benefit as more trucks are delivered. To further strengthen logistics and cut costs, the refinery has also introduced a fleet of Compressed Natural Gas (CNG)-powered trucks.
